What is the Goethe B1 Exam?
The Goethe B1 Exam is a standardized test that evaluates intermediate German language skills. It evaluates the capability to communicate in everyday circumstances and is recognized internationally for scholastic and professional functions. The exam consists of four components:
| Component | Duration | Points |
|---|---|---|
| Listening | Thirty minutes | 25 |
| Reading | 40 minutes | 25 |
| Composing | Thirty minutes | 25 |
| Speaking | 15 minutes | 25 |
Overall: 100 Points
Passing grade: 60 Points

Preparing for the Goethe B1 Exam Online
Study Materials
To master the Goethe B1 Exam, it is vital to utilize proper research study materials. Here are some suggested resources:
Textbooks:
- "Fit fürs Goethe-Zertifikat B1" - This book supplies practice tests and workouts specifically designed for the B1 exam.
- "Aspekte Neu" - Offers thorough grammar and vocabulary exercises.
Online Resources:
- Goethe-Institut's official site: Provides sample examinations, practice tests, and extra resources.
- Language learning apps like Duolingo, Babbel, and Rosetta Stone for vocabulary and grammar practice.
Online Courses:
- Consider enrolling in a structured online course that concentrates on B1-level skills, often provided by language schools or platforms like Coursera and EdX.
Research study Plan
Creating a study plan can help handle your preparation successfully. Below is a suggested 8-week study plan:
| Week | Focus Area | Activities |
|---|---|---|
| 1 | Vocabulary | Flashcards, word lists, themed subjects |
| 2 | Grammar | Exercises from textbooks, online tests |
| 3 | Listening Skills | Listen to podcasts, see German films |
| 4 | Reading Comprehension | Check out posts, practice with sample texts |
| 5 | Writing Skills | Practice writing e-mails, descriptions, and essays |
| 6 | Speaking Skills | Engage in language exchange, practice discussions |
| 7 | Mock Tests | Take full-length practice exams online |
| 8 | Evaluation & & Relax | Modify weak areas, guarantee to rest before the exam |

Tips for Exam Day
- Technical Setup: Ensure your web connection is steady, and test your equipment (video camera, microphone, software application) before the exam day.
- Environment: Choose a quiet and well-lit area where you will not be disturbed.
- Check Out Instructions Carefully: Misinterpreting instructions can lead to avoidable errors.
- Time Management: Keep track of time throughout the exam. Allocate time for each area as per its period.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How do I register for the Goethe B1 Exam online?
A: Registration can typically be finished through the Goethe-Institut site or through licensed exam centers. Make certain to choose the online choice during the registration procedure.
Q2: What technology do I require to take the exam online?
A: You need a computer or laptop computer with a reputable web connection, a web cam, and a microphone. It's recommended to use Google Chrome or Firefox for compatibility.
Q3: Can I retake the exam if I do not pass?
A: Yes, prospects can retake the exam. Check with the test center for particular policies relating to re-examinations.
Q4: How is the speaking area conducted in the online variation?
A: The speaking component of the exam is normally performed through video call with an inspector. You will participate in a structured conversation and complete specific speaking jobs.
Q5: What should I do if I experience technical issues throughout the exam?
A: Remain calm and alert the exam proctor instantly through the chat function or contact support if readily available. They will assist you in dealing with the problem.
